How much does it cost to rent a home in Houston?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Houston 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,800 | $795 | $8,500 |
Houston 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,329 | $800 | $10,000+ |
Houston 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,733 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
Houston 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,832 | $1,600 | $10,000+ |
Houston 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,744 | $990 | $10,000+ |
Houston 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$7,780 | $4,400 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Houston
What type of rentals are currently available in Houston?
There are currently 5534 Apartments for Rent in Houston, TX with pricing that ranges from $250 to $31,976. There are also 12405 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Houston ranging from $400 to $30,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Houston?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Houston ranges from $400 to $30,000 with an average monthly rent of $5,004.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Houston?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Houston range from $649 to $25,647,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$800 to $25,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,000 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$649.
